Bug ID: 430786 Summary: Auto-hidden panel does not hide again if opened with touch Product: plasmashell Version: 5.20.4 Platform: unspecified OS: Linux Status: REPORTED Severity: normal Priority: NOR Component: Panel Assignee: plasma-b...@kde.org Reporter: i...@stormpoorun.net Target Milestone: 1.0 SUMMARY USING WAYLAND AND TOUCHSCREEN: Set panel to auto-hide. Ensure the panel is hidden. Open panel with touch by swiping from the edge (for example, by default, from the bottom of the screen). Panel opens. Undertake an activity that should take the focus away from the panel (open an app, touch the desktop, or select an open window). The focus leaves the panel. The panel remains open and ceases to auto-hide. There is no obvious way to close the panel manually using touch. EXPECTED: The panel should hide upon losing focus WITHOUT TOUCH: Carry out the same operation, using the touchpad. The panel closes when it loses focus.
